Creativity Works! warns of the negative impact of a “network fees” regime on Europe’s creative & cultural sectors and European consumers

Download the document

Creativity Works!, Europe’s leading alliance of the creative and cultural sectors since 2013, wishes to express its concerns following calls for the application of a network fees regime, either through direct payments to telecom companies or contributions to a fund from “large traffic generators”, including over-the-top media services (OTTs) and creative content providers, to support the cost of telecom infrastructure investment. Such proposals pose a threat to the sustainability of the European creative sectors and their ability to provide diverse content and services to European consumers. We therefore welcome the opportunity to contribute to the exploratory consultation launched by the European Commission.
